Avoid Eating Too Much Easter Chocolate

A recently published research paper by the Birmingham team in the American Journal of Clinical Nutrition that zeroed in on attentive eating, claimed that paying attention to what one eats helps in developing control over one’s appetite.

A lot of people are on a chocolate shopping spree now, considering we are nearing Easter. To some, chocolate is a mere indulgence, but an enjoyable one. To others, it’s a root of guilt over cheating on diet.

Dr. Suzanne Higgs, from the School of Psychology at the University of Birmingham, said, "People make many decisions every day about what foods to eat and how much to eat. These decisions are made easily and seemingly without much thought. Yet underlying these choices are sophisticated psychological processes that can be easily disrupted, especially if we are distracted by other demands. So it is perhaps no surprise that we sometimes eat more than intended."
